Choosing between Bali, Indonesia and Hong Kong, China is one of the most common dilemmas facing digital nomads, expats, and remote workers in 2026. Both cities offer unique advantages. But the right choice depends entirely on your priorities, budget, and lifestyle preferences.
In this comprehensive comparison, we analyze Bali and Hong Kong across 12 critical categories: Economic Factors, Quality of Life, Infrastructure & Connectivity, Housing & Living Spaces, and 8 more categories. Each category is scored on a 0-100 scale using data from over 20 verified sources, including Numbeo, WHO, Speedtest, and local government statistics.
Bali earns an overall score of 72.00/100, while Hong Kong scores 74.70/100. A 2.70-point modest gap that Hong Kong leads. But headline scores never tell the full story. Let's break down exactly where each city excels and where it falls short.

Economic Factors
Bali
72Hong Kong
70In economic factors, Bali takes the lead with a score of 72/100 compared to 70/100. This category covers employment & income, cost factors, economic environment.
Hong Kong has a solid advantage in employment & income (76 vs 63). Bali has a commanding lead in cost factors (82 vs 50). Hong Kong has a commanding lead in economic environment (90 vs 69).
Bali stands out for freelance/remote work market, daily living costs, transportation costs, though job market strength and salary levels could be improved. Hong Kong performs well in tax rates and currency stability despite the overall gap.

The Verdict: Bali or Hong Kong?
With an overall score of 74.70/100 versus 72.00/100, Hong Kong leads on paper. But the "better" city ultimately depends on what matters most to you.
Bali excels in economic factors, quality of life, housing & living spaces. Hong Kong leads in infrastructure & connectivity, daily life & services, cultural & social life.
